Karelia

Karelia, the land of the Karelian peoples, is an area in Northern Europe of historical significance for Finland, Russia, and Sweden. It is currently divided between the Russian Republic of Karelia, the Russian Leningrad Oblast, and Finland.

Virmajärvi

Virmajärvi is a small (1-kilometre long) lake straddling the border between Finland and Russia. It is located 19 km east of the village of Hattuvaara. The easternmost point of Finland and of the continental European Union is located on an island in the Virmajärvi.
